From 99e2ad92ad3aeb2e03dd3a22354ab7395a1dd6c3 Mon Sep 17 00:00:00 2001 From: Yichi Zhang Date: Mon, 6 Oct 2025 12:51:55 -0700 Subject: [PATCH 1/2] Update claude sonnet to 4.5 --- mcp-client-python/client.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/mcp-client-python/client.py b/mcp-client-python/client.py index c53b39b..389b0d7 100644 --- a/mcp-client-python/client.py +++ b/mcp-client-python/client.py @@ -64,7 +64,7 @@ async def process_query(self, query: str) -> str: # Initial Claude API call response = self.anthropic.messages.create( - model="claude-sonnet-4-0", + model="claude-sonnet-4-5", max_tokens=1000, messages=messages, tools=available_tools @@ -97,7 +97,7 @@ async def process_query(self, query: str) -> str: # Get next response from Claude response = self.anthropic.messages.create( - model="claude-sonnet-4-0", + model="claude-sonnet-4-5", max_tokens=1000, messages=messages, ) From 9929168cb8ba7cf5bb4f004b762b3a99676fd494 Mon Sep 17 00:00:00 2001 From: Yichi Zhang Date: Mon, 6 Oct 2025 13:31:27 -0700 Subject: [PATCH 2/2] Update sonnet version in typescript folder --- mcp-client-typescript/index.ts |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/mcp-client-typescript/index.ts b/mcp-client-typescript/index.ts index 150434c..b7d578c 100644 --- a/mcp-client-typescript/index.ts +++ b/mcp-client-typescript/index.ts @@ -92,7 +92,7 @@ class MCPClient { // Initial Claude API call const response = await this.anthropic.messages.create({ - model: "claude-sonnet-4-0", + model: "claude-sonnet-4-5", max_tokens: 1000, messages, tools: this.tools, @@ -125,7 +125,7 @@ class MCPClient { // Get next response from Claude const response = await this.anthropic.messages.create({ - model: "claude-sonnet-4-0", + model: "claude-sonnet-4-5", max_tokens: 1000, messages, });